Cryptography Research Scientist, FHE & PQC
LG Electronics, a leading technology company, is seeking a Cryptography Research Scientist to join its Advanced Security team in Santa Clara, CA. This hybrid position focuses on next‑generation cryptographic technologies, primarily Fully Homomorphic Encryption (FHE) and Post‑Quantum Cryptography (PQC). Candidates should hold a Ph.D. with 0–2 years of relevant research or industry experience.
Key Responsibilities- Conduct advanced research and development in Fully Homomorphic Encryption (FHE) and related privacy‑enhancing technologies.
- Design, optimize, and implement practical FHE algorithms and pipelines for deployment.
- Develop high‑performance implementations for privacy‑preserving AI/ML inference, secure analytics, and recommendation systems.
- Demonstrate Proof‑of‑Concept (PoC) systems showcasing practical FHE applications.
- Evaluate and integrate modern FHE frameworks and libraries such as OpenFHE, HEAAN/CKKS, TFHE, Microsoft SEAL, PALISADE, and related technologies.
- Contribute to research and development in Post‑Quantum Cryptography (PQC), including lattice‑based cryptography and quantum‑safe migration technologies.
- Collaborate with cross‑functional engineering and product teams to transition research into deployable technologies.
- Track emerging developments in cryptography, privacy‑enhancing technologies, and quantum‑safe security.
- Ph.D. in Computer Science, Mathematics, Electrical Engineering, Cryptography, or a related field with 0–2 years of relevant experience.
- Strong theoretical background in modern cryptography, particularly lattice‑based cryptography and/or Fully Homomorphic Encryption.
- Hands‑on experience implementing cryptographic algorithms and optimizing performance‑critical systems.
- Strong programming skills in C++, Python, CUDA, Rust, or similar.
- Familiarity with one or more FHE libraries/frameworks.
- Strong understanding of algorithm optimization, computational complexity, and memory‑performance tradeoffs.
- Ability to independently drive research ideas into working prototypes and PoCs.
- Strong analytical, problem‑solving, and communication skills.
- Experience with GPU acceleration and high‑performance computing for cryptographic workloads.
- Familiarity with CKKS, TFHE, BFV, or BGV schemes.
- Experience with encrypted machine learning or privacy‑preserving AI systems.
- Knowledge of Post‑Quantum Cryptography standards and NIST PQC algorithms (e.g., ML‑KEM/Kyber, ML‑DSA/Dilithium).
- Publications or open‑source contributions in cryptography, security, or privacy‑enhancing technologies.
- Experience working in research labs or advanced technology development environments.
